MELISSA “MEL” DIAZ

JANUARY 07, 1969 - APRIL 18, 2024

Melissa “Mel” Diaz, passed away suddenly on April 18, 2024. The earth is a little darker and the stars in heaven shine a little brighter since Mel’s passing.

Born on January 07, 1969, in El Paso, Texas to Armando Diaz and Alicia Rios Rivera, Mel was raised in El Paso, Texas. She attended William Burgess High School in El Paso and graduated in 1987. After graduating, Mel moved to Dallas and worked in the Customer Service field for many years. She returned to El Paso where she earned her Associate’s Degree in Criminal Justice in 2013 at Vista College in El Paso. Afterward, she returned to Dallas for more than 10 years where she resided until her passing.

Mel was employed by the Dallas County Clerk’s Office Misdemeanor Collections for the last 10 years. She loved her job, her co-workers and working with people.

In March 2014, she met the love of her life Tracy. They were married on June 18, 2016, and continued to reside in Dallas until her passing.

Mel loved life! She was often the life of the party, making sure everyone was having a good time. She was also an avid sports fan! She would almost always wear her team’s jersey on game day and was a die-hard fan of New York Yankees Baseball, Dallas Cowboys Football, Dallas Stars Hockey, and San Antonio Spurs Basketball. WIN or Lose, she always supported her teams! Mel loved to listen to various types of music, but her most favorites were the groups Queen and Culture Club.

Mel was a supporter of many charitable organizations including the Royal Sovereign Imperial Court of the Texas Riviera Empire of Corpus Christi, The United Court of the Lone Star Empire of Dallas, Sharon St. Cyr Fund of Dallas and Texas Gay Rodeo Association, Dallas Chapter.

Preceded in death by her Father, Armando, Mother, Alicia and Brother, Paul Diaz, Mel is survived by Wife, Tracy Diaz; Step Son, Tre Johnson of Corpus Christi, TX; Step Dad, Enrique Rivera of El Paso, TX; Brother, Armando Diaz Jr. & wife Karen of San Antonio, TX; Brother, Eddie Diaz & wife Susan of El Paso, TX; Sister, Edna Diaz of Garland, TX; Brother, Enrique Rivera and wife Sahara of Arlington, TX; numerous Nieces, Nephews, Great Nieces and Great Nephews. She also leaves behind her precious Fur Babies, Piglet, Lucy & Benji. Mel had scores of loving friends who will all feel a void with her passing.
